Once a more spacious, affordable cousin to the East Village, Williamsburg has arguably become the hotter spot. Located just one stop from Manhattan off the L train, this thriving art community is home of the hipsters, land of the creatively brave. Chic sushi restaurants and designer furniture emporiums lure in the creative professionals. Rivaling Manhattan as the home for live music, Williamsburg has been an incubator for new bands, creating for itself a highly respected reputation for indie rock. Bordered between Bedford, North 7th, Canarsie, and the East River, Williamsburg will never get boring with its exceptional cafes and boutique shops aplenty.
